The Many Hats of Customer Service: Functions and Responsibilities
The responsibilities of a large store's customer service department extend far beyond simply answering phones and handling returns. It's a dynamic team with a broad range of duties, all geared towards ensuring a positive customer experience. These functions can be broadly categorized as follows:
1. Handling Customer Inquiries and Complaints: The First Line of Defense
This is arguably the most visible aspect of customer service. Representatives field a constant stream of inquiries, ranging from simple questions about product location to complex issues involving damaged goods, faulty products, or billing discrepancies. Effective handling of these inquiries requires:
- Excellent communication skills: Patience, empathy, and active listening are paramount. Representatives must be able to understand the customer's perspective, even when dealing with frustrated or angry individuals.
- Product knowledge: A deep understanding of the store's inventory, policies, and procedures is crucial for accurately answering questions and resolving issues.
- Problem-solving abilities: Representatives often need to think on their feet, finding creative solutions to unique customer problems within the framework of store policies.
- Conflict resolution skills: De-escalating tense situations and finding mutually agreeable solutions is a vital skill for maintaining positive customer relationships.
2. Managing Returns and Exchanges: A Crucial Aspect of Customer Satisfaction
Returns and exchanges are an inevitable part of retail. The customer service department plays a crucial role in streamlining this process, ensuring it's efficient and doesn't detract from the overall shopping experience. This involves:
- Clear return policies: Communicating the store's return policies clearly and concisely to customers, both in-store and online.
- Efficient processing: Developing and implementing a smooth and efficient system for processing returns and exchanges, minimizing wait times and maximizing customer satisfaction.
- Inventory management: Tracking returned merchandise and ensuring it's properly processed for restocking or disposal.
3. Providing Support for Other Departments: Collaboration is Key
The customer service department often acts as a liaison between customers and other departments within the store. This might involve:
- Connecting customers with specialized departments: For example, directing a customer with a technical question about an electronic device to the electronics department.
- Coordinating repairs or replacements: Working with vendors or internal repair teams to arrange repairs or replacements for faulty products.
- Following up on customer issues: Ensuring that customer complaints are addressed and resolved in a timely manner.
4. Proactive Customer Engagement: Building Loyalty and Advocacy
Beyond simply reacting to customer issues, a forward-thinking customer service department actively seeks opportunities to enhance the customer experience. This includes:
- Customer feedback collection: Gathering customer feedback through surveys, reviews, and direct interactions to identify areas for improvement.
- Loyalty programs: Managing and promoting loyalty programs to reward repeat customers and encourage repeat business.
- Proactive communication: Reaching out to customers to inform them of new products, promotions, or changes in store policies.
The Challenges Faced by Large Store Customer Service Departments
Despite its crucial role, a large store's customer service department faces numerous challenges in today's dynamic retail environment:
1. High Volume of Inquiries: Managing the Flood
Large stores often handle a massive volume of customer inquiries daily. Managing this volume effectively requires:
- Efficient staffing: Adequate staffing levels are crucial to ensure customers receive prompt and efficient service.
- Advanced technology: Utilizing technology such as CRM systems, live chat, and automated responses to handle high call volumes and improve response times.
- Effective training: Providing customer service representatives with the training and resources they need to handle a high volume of inquiries efficiently and effectively.
2. Maintaining Consistency: The Quest for Uniformity
Ensuring consistency in the level of customer service provided across all channels and representatives is a significant challenge. This requires:
- Standardized training programs: Implementing comprehensive training programs to ensure all representatives are equipped with the knowledge and skills necessary to provide consistent, high-quality service.
- Clear service guidelines: Developing and enforcing clear guidelines for handling customer inquiries and complaints to ensure consistent treatment across all representatives.
- Regular performance monitoring: Regularly monitoring the performance of customer service representatives and providing feedback to identify areas for improvement.
3. Managing Negative Feedback: Turning Criticism into Opportunity
Dealing with negative feedback and angry customers requires tact, empathy, and problem-solving skills. Effectively managing negative feedback involves:
- Active listening: Listening carefully to customer complaints and acknowledging their concerns.
- Empathy and understanding: Showing empathy and understanding for the customer's frustration.
- Problem-solving: Working to find a solution that satisfies the customer.
- Following up: Following up with the customer after the issue has been resolved to ensure satisfaction.
4. Keeping Up with Technology: Embracing the Digital Age
The rapid evolution of technology necessitates constant adaptation within the customer service department. This includes:
- Staying updated on new technologies: Keeping abreast of the latest technologies and tools used in customer service, such as live chat, social media monitoring, and AI-powered chatbots.
- Integrating new technologies: Integrating new technologies effectively into existing workflows to improve efficiency and customer satisfaction.
- Training employees on new technologies: Providing employees with the necessary training and support to utilize new technologies effectively.
5. Balancing Cost and Customer Satisfaction: A Delicate Act
Customer service is a significant expense for large stores. Finding the right balance between providing high-quality customer service and managing costs effectively is a constant challenge. This involves:
- Optimizing staffing levels: Ensuring sufficient staffing levels to meet customer demand without overspending.
- Leveraging technology: Utilizing technology to automate tasks and improve efficiency.
- Measuring the ROI of customer service initiatives: Tracking key metrics to assess the effectiveness of customer service initiatives and ensure a positive return on investment.
The Future of Customer Service in Large Stores: Trends and Predictions
The customer service landscape is constantly evolving, driven by technological advancements and changing customer expectations. Several key trends are shaping the future of customer service in large stores:
- Increased use of AI and automation: AI-powered chatbots and other automated tools are becoming increasingly prevalent, handling routine inquiries and freeing up human representatives to focus on more complex issues.
- Omnichannel support: Customers expect seamless service across all channels, whether they're interacting with the store through phone, email, chat, social media, or in-person. Providing consistent, integrated support across all channels is crucial.
- Proactive customer service: The focus is shifting from reactive to proactive service, anticipating customer needs and addressing potential issues before they arise. This might involve using data analytics to identify at-risk customers or proactively reaching out to customers with personalized assistance.
- Emphasis on personalization: Customers value personalized experiences, and the customer service department plays a crucial role in delivering this. Personalization can involve tailoring responses to individual customer needs and preferences, offering targeted recommendations, or providing customized support.
- The rise of self-service options: Customers are increasingly comfortable using self-service options, such as online FAQs, knowledge bases, and mobile apps, to resolve their own issues. Providing robust self-service resources is essential.
